About Michael F. Cronin

Michael F. Cronin is a scholar working on Surfaces, Coatings and Films, Internal Medicine and Cellular and Molecular Neuroscience, having authored 30 papers that have together received 672 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Advancements in Photolithography Techniques (12 papers), RNA Interference and Gene Delivery (8 papers) and Integrated Circuits and Semiconductor Failure Analysis (5 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Virology (297 citations), Emergency Medicine (117 citations) and Infectious Diseases (217 citations). Michael F. Cronin has collaborated with scholars based in Ireland, United States and Japan. Frequent co-authors include Justin C. McArthur, Marty St. Clair, Daniel McClernon, T. E. Nance‐Sproson, Alfred J. Saah, E. Randall Lanier, Caitríona M. O’Driscoll, Monique Culturato Padilha Mendonça, Jianfeng Guo and Theodore H. Fedynyshyn. Their work appears in journals such as Annals of Neurology, Scientific Reports and International Journal of Molecular Sciences.
